SoFo Night shopping – Stockholm, Södermalm
Nicest place to do your evening shopping is at SoFo in Södermalm. A hip place with more cafes, bars and smart shops you can wish for in Stockholm. The last Thursday every month there is the SoFo Night when most shops are open until 21:00. Enjoy a great evening and great shopping at local small […]

Hidden gems in Stockholm
Hidden gems in Stockholm Do you think a relaxing bath, massage and spa would suit you after a long day of exploring Stockholm. Probably and then you should visit Centralbadet, one of Stockholms oldest and finest baths. Located on Drottninggatan as you stroll from Kungsgatan towards north.
